Abstract: This monograph focuses on Kaixiangong village, which is located in Jiangsu Province, China. Because of a study by China's famous social anthropologist Fei Xiaotong, this village is well-known around the world. In China, during the 1980s and the first half of the 1990s, township-owned enterprises drew a significant amount of attention. Since then, along with the development of rural industry and institutional transfer, township-owned enterprises have gradually been replaced by private enterprises. In this study, chronological first-hand data collected in Kaixiangong village is used to trace the changes in employment and wage payment during the transformation from township-owned enterprises to private enterprises. The conclusion is that the employment absorption capacity has remained in the rural areas, and that villagers have continued to be employed at wage incomes that make up a high proportion of their household economics. However, private enterprises depend more on migrant workers and workers from peripheral villages, which means that the employment priority in the village is vanishing.
